Variant summary

Our verdict is Likely benign. Variant got -4 ACMG points: 0P and 4B. BP4_Strong

The NM_001272013.2(ITPRIP):c.692G>A(p.Arg231His)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000532 in 1,560,626 control chromosomes in the GnomAD database, including 2 homozygotes. In-silico tool predicts a benign outcome for this variant. 14/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R231C) has been classified as Uncertain significance.

Genes affected
ITPRIP (HGNC:29370): (inositol 1,4,5-trisphosphate receptor interacting protein) This gene encodes a membrane-associated protein that binds the inositol 1,4,5-trisphosphate receptor (ITPR). The encoded protein enhances the sensitivity of ITPR to intracellular calcium signaling.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Dec 2012]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sSep 16, 2021The c.692G>A (p.R231H) alteration is located in exon 3 (coding exon 1) of the ITPRIP gene. This alteration results from a G to A substitution at nucleotide position 692, causing the arginine (R) at amino acid position 231 to be replaced by a histidine (H).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
